For this episode I was interviewing Maj Naveed Muhammad of the Army, Nav is the National Liaison Officer with the Army. Maj Naveed is a Muslim and has served in the Balkans, Iraq, Afghanistan and many other countries. Nav was awarded an MBE for his outstanding work as a Liaison Officer with the UK Muslim community.In this episode we talk of the modern day Army's roles, we talk of Remembrance and we talk about diversity with in the Army, Navy and Air Force.Naveed and I met some few years back at an Ary Youth Outreach scheme. This special episode is for Hate Crime Awareness Week, exploring the mental and emotional impact of hate crime and the importance of not letting hate win. In this episode, I speak to Exit UK founder Nigel Bromage. Nigel lost 20 years of his life to the far-right before turning his back on extremism and hate. Manipulated and radicalised as a teenager, he spent decades in organisations such as the National Front, British Movement and other extremist groups. Nigel now uses his experience to help stop others from getting drawn into far-right narratives and support those looking for a way out. This series explores how different faiths are facing this Corona crisis and how people are coming together to support each other in their local and national communities.This episode features Jacky Close of Dundee. Jacky is a coordinator for Faith in the Community for Dundee. Jacky tells us of how Dundee's Council, faith communities, food banks and other agancies came together to help those in need. This ground breaking iniative has been so successful that other council's are following Dundee's lead.
